About This Item

New York: Benjamin Blom, 1969. Reissue. Hardcover. Very Good-. Hardcover, no jacket. Very Good-. Some wear to corners and bottom board edges; some rubbing/wear to covers; sunning to spine; slight spine slant; some rubbing to spine gilt; page edges browning; some dust staining to top edge of pages.

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Rubbing
Abrasion or wear to the surface. Usually used in reference to a book's boards or dust-jacket.
Spine
